Honey Mushroom Look-Alikes: A Visual Guide

Armillaria, commonly known as honey mushroom, has several look-alikes that can be mistaken by mushroom hunters. Pholiota, a genus of fungi, shares similar habitats with honey mushrooms, often growing on wood.
